Is 298 757 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 298 757 is about 546.587.

Thus, the square root of 298 757 is not an integer, and therefore 298 757 is not a square number.

Anyway, 298 757 is a prime number, and a prime number cannot be a perfect square.

What is the square number of 298 757?

The square of a number (here 298 757) is the result of the product of this number (298 757) by itself (i.e., 298 757 × 298 757); the square of 298 757 is sometimes called "raising 298 757 to the power 2", or "298 757 squared".

The square of 298 757 is 89 255 745 049 because 298 757 × 298 757 = 298 7572 = 89 255 745 049.

As a consequence, 298 757 is the square root of 89 255 745 049.
